Collaboration Consultation
Entering into a collaboration is like entering into any other relationship -- it requires communication, boundary setting, and an alignment of goals in order to work. But we often jump into collaborations, whether across disciplines to develop new work, or in a rehearsal process, or the forming of a theater company, without taking the time to establish and maintain the collaborative relationship. As an impartial third party, I'll meet with you and your team to facilitate the development of a collaboration agreement, or to help resolve conflicts and offer collaborative tools to keep you and your team focused on what really matters: the work you're making.
